Paradise Teochew Restaurant

Part of Paradise Group, Paradise Teochew Restaurant will have your taste buds tingling with its authentic Teochew cuisine. Since we’re all more or less familiar with the Paradise brand of restaurant chains, you know for sure the taste is going to be on par. And within their menu, there’s a selection of delectable dim sums to choose from, including adorable custard buns in the shape of a little pig!
- Price: ~$50 per person
- Address: 21 Amber Road, #03-01 Chinese Swimming Club, Singapore 439870
- Telephone Number: +65 6348 7298

Mitzo

Forget the typical eggs benedict or pancakes during Sunday brunch with your bestie, and instead head over to Mitzo where you’ll be spoilt for choice with Chinese fare! Offering delectable dim sums and a wide array of starters and mains, Mitzo ensures you’ll have a hard time taking your pick! And the cream of the crop on their menu? Mitzo special barbecued pork – a beautifully tender char siew that is perfectly caramelised with a crispy coating!
- Price: ~$95 per person
- Address: Level 4 Grand Park Orchard, 270 Orchard Road, Singapore 238857
- Telephone Number: +65 6603 8855

TungLok Teahouse

If the both of you are big on interior decoration, then a visit to TungLok Teahouse is in order. The place resembles a 1960s Chinese teahouse, creating a lovely setting for patrons to dig into their piping hot dishes. Their dim sum is also made to order, meaning you’ll be served fresh and crisp food the whole way, so we strongly urge you to indulge as much as you can!
- Price: ~$30 per person
- Address: #01-73/79 Square 2, 10 Sinaran Drive, Singapore 307506
- Telephone Number: +65 6893 1123

Mouth Restaurant

Peculiar name aside, Mouth Restaurant serves some of the best dim sum you’ll find on our sunny island. It’s also within a friendlier budget, meaning the both of you don’t have to worry about spending too much. And what we love best about this place, is the fact that their custard bun is a little different – the exterior baked and fluffy – much like the skin of a typical BBQ pork bun!
- Price: ~$28 per person
- Address: 22 Cross Street, #01-61 China Square Central, South Bridge Court ShopHouse, Singapore 048421
- Telephone Number: +65 6438 5798

Clifford Pier Dim Sum

If you’re looking for that bit of cultural nostalgia, we’d say head to Clifford Pier Dim Sum. The interior will instantly remind you of Singapore’s younger days with its vintage vibes all around, and you get to soak everything in as you work your way through the marvelous dim sum they have to offer. Grab some locally inspired dishes while you’re at it too, like their Nonya popiah and kueh pie tee!
- Price: ~$30 per person
- Address: 80 Collyer Quay, Singapore 049326
- Telephone Number: +65 6597 5266

Victor’s Kitchen

A cozy restaurant located at Sunshine Plaza, Victor’s Kitchen ensures they do every dish right! So where they lack in variety, they make up for in terms of taste and quality, leaving no customer disappointed! Many fans of the restaurant drop by for their custard egg buns, claiming it has just the right amount of ooze, as well as custard that’s of perfect texture!
- Price: ~$13 per person
- Address: 91 Bencoolen Street, #01-49 Sunshine Plaza, Singapore 189652
- Telephone Number: +65 9838 2851

Wen Dao Shi (Geylang) (搵到食)

A little hangout perfect for supper meet-ups with your best friend, Wen Dou Sek is a no-frills kind of restaurant that offers mouthwatering dim sum. It’s a popular choice for those craving snacks at the oddest of hours since it’s practically opened 24 hours a day! So if you and your best friend are the sorts that loves staying up until sunrise, you know you can both find refuge (and great food!) at Wen Dou Sek.
- Price: ~$14 per person
- Address: 126 Sims Ave, Singapore 387449
- Telephone Number: +65 6746 4757
